Altamont Corridor Express

Altamont Corridor Express (ACE) is a rail service from the Central Valley (Stockton, Lathrop/Manteca, Tracy) and the East Bay (Livermore, Pleasanton, Fremont) to San Jose Diridon Train Station.

SJSU Discounted Passes
Students and employees receive 50% off 20-ride and monthly passes. Open University/ Special Session Students must become a member of Associated Students (AS) and pay the AS fee to obtain the discount.
Students enrolled for Fall/Spring can begin purchasing discounted passes on August 16th/January 16th. Students not enrolled or employed on campus for Summer will not be eligible to purchase passes after the semester ends. Employees can purchase passes at any time. No discounts are available for one-way and round-trip tickets provided by SJSU. Visit the ACE website for other ticket discounts.
Discounted tickets are not transferable.
General Services does not sell physical passes.
Discounted ACE tickets are only available via the ACE Rider Portal.
- Make an account. Logging in with you SJSU Google account is reccomended
- Press "Discount eligibility"
- Press "New Eligibility Discount"
- Under "Eligibility type", select "College Program"
- Enter in your information, then press "Create Application"
- For "Required documentation", submit a photo of the front of your Tower ID card
- Press "Submit'
- When you get an approval email, your discount will then apply to any applicable tickets bought via the ACE Rider Portal or the ACERail mobile app. Make sure you login with the same account you applied for the discount with.
Getting to a Station
To SJSU:
From San Jose Diridon Station, take the VTA Rapid 500, 64A, 64B, or 68 to the vicinity of SJSU.
From SJSU:
From Santa Clara and 5th Street, take the VTA Rapid 500, 64A, or 64B, to Diridon Station. From 2nd Street and Paseo de San Antonio, take the 68 to Diridon Station.
Parking
All ACE stations (except San Jose) offer free parking on a first-come, first-served basis. Find more information at the Altamont Corridor Express (ACE) stations page.
